When it comes to upgrading or maintaining your Sur-Ron or other high-performance electric bikes, even the smallest components—like suspension bolts—can make a big difference. Rear suspension bolts take on huge amounts of stress, absorbing impacts and keeping your bike stable. Choosing the right material, whether titanium or steel, affects performance, durability, and cost. Let’s break down the differences so you can make the best choice for your ride.
Steel Bolts
Steel has been the standard for decades because of its high tensile strength and reliability. Quality grades like 8.8, 10.9, and 12.9 offer progressively higher strength levels, making them ideal for heavy-duty riders or anyone who frequently pushes their bike to the limit.
Grade 8.8: Strong and affordable, suitable for casual riders.
Grade 10.9: High strength, used in automotive and performance bikes.
Grade 12.9: Extremely strong, recommended for racing or aggressive trail use.
Titanium Bolts
Titanium offers excellent strength-to-weight ratio. While not always as strong as the top steel grades (like 12.9), titanium bolts are still impressively tough and perform well under load. More importantly, they combine strength with other benefits like weight reduction and corrosion resistance (see below).
For e-MTBs and Sur-Rons, every gram counts, especially for competitive riders.
Titanium bolts are about 40% lighter than steel. Over a full build, this weight reduction adds up, helping improve acceleration, handling, and efficiency.
Steel bolts, while heavier, remain the go-to for riders who value maximum strength over weight savings.
Steel bolts can rust if not treated. Coatings like zinc plating or black oxide add protection, but over time, especially in wet or muddy environments, corrosion can still occur.
Titanium bolts are naturally corrosion-resistant, making them perfect for riders who frequently ride in harsh weather, wet trails, or salty coastal environments. They’ll look great and perform consistently without extra maintenance.
Steel bolts are much more affordable. If you’re on a budget and need reliable performance, high-grade steel is the best choice.
Titanium bolts are significantly more expensive, often 2–4 times the cost of steel, but for many riders the weight savings, durability, and rust-proof finish make them worth the investment.
Everyday / Commuter Rider: Steel bolts (grade 8.8 or 10.9) – affordable, reliable, and plenty strong.
Trail / Enduro Rider: Titanium bolts – lighter and rust-proof, great for riders who want performance upgrades.
Racer / Extreme Use: Steel bolts (grade 12.9) – maximum strength where absolute reliability under heavy stress matters most. Some racers mix titanium (where weight matters) and steel (where max strength is needed).
There’s no one-size-fits-all answer—steel bolts are best for strength and affordability, while titanium bolts shine for weight savings and long-term durability. If you’re building a lightweight performance machine, titanium is a worthy upgrade. If you need rugged, cost-effective reliability, steel still rules.
Whether you’re after titanium or steel, always ensure you’re using the correct bolt size and torque specs for your Sur-Ron or e-bike’s rear suspension. That way, you’ll maximize safety and performance on every ride.
